当前位置:首页 > 生活小常识 > 正文
已解决

爱心代码Java的调试方法

来自网友在路上 150850提问 提问时间:2023-09-30 13:46:07阅读次数: 50

最佳答案 问答题库508位专家为你答疑解惑

爱心代码Java的调试方法

爱心代码是指为了帮助他人或社会做出贡献而编写的程序代码,通常涵盖了志愿服务、慈善捐助、绿色环保等方面的功能。在编写和调试爱心代码时,我们需要一些方法来确保代码的正确性和可靠性。本文将介绍一些常用的Java代码调试方法,帮助您更好地开发和维护爱心代码。

1. 使用调试器进行断点调试

调试器是一种程序开发工具,可以让您在程序执行过程中暂停,并逐行查看代码的执行情况。在Java开发环境中,Eclipse、IntelliJ IDEA等都提供了内置的调试器。您可以在代码中设置断点,当程序执行到断点处时,调试器会自动暂停,并显示当前变量的值、调用栈等信息,帮助您分析代码的执行过程,并发现潜在的问题。

2. 输出语句进行调试

在编写简单的爱心代码时,可以使用输出语句来进行调试。通过将关键变量的值输出到控制台,您可以观察变量的变化,并判断程序是否按照预期执行。例如,您可以使用System.out.println()方法输出变量的值或中间结果,在代码执行前后进行比较,从而定位问题所在。

3. 编写单元测试

单元测试是一种对代码进行验证的方法,通过编写一组针对代码各个功能单元的测试用例,可以帮助您发现代码中的潜在错误。在Java中,JUnit是一种常用的单元测试框架,可以轻松编写和运行测试。通过编写合适的测试用例,并使用断言来验证代码的正确性,您可以快速定位代码中的问题,并对已有代码进行修改和优化。

4. 使用日志来追踪代码执行过程

日志是记录代码执行过程的一种方式,可以将程序在运行时的状态信息输出到日志文件中。在Java中,常用的日志框架有Log4j、Logback等,它们提供了丰富的日志输出功能。通过在代码中添加日志输出语句,您可以记录代码的关键路径、输入输出参数等信息,从而更好地理解代码的执行流程,并发现可能的错误。

5. 结合版本控制系统进行回溯

版本控制系统(如Git、SVN等)可以记录代码的历史修改记录,并支持代码的回溯和比较。当爱心代码出现问题时,您可以通过版本控制系统找到问题出现的具体版本,并进行代码比对,找出引入问题的修改。通过分析代码的演化过程,您可以更好地理解问题的根源,并进行相应的修复。

6. 参考优秀开源项目

优秀的开源项目通常具有高质量的代码和严谨的调试方法。您可以选择一些与您的爱心代码相关的优秀开源项目,研究它们的代码结构和调试方法,借鉴其中的经验和技巧。通过与其他开发者的交流和学习,您可以不断提升代码的质量和可靠性,为爱心代码的开发和维护做出更大的贡献。

总结

在编写和调试爱心代码时,合理使用调试器、输出语句、单元测试、日志、版本控制系统和参考优秀开源项目等方法,可以帮助您更好地发现和解决代码中的问题。通过不断学习和沟通,我们可以共同努力,为社会做出更多的贡献。愿我们的爱心代码更加稳定、高效、可靠!

通过我们的介绍,相信大家对以上问题有了更深入的了解,也有了自己的答案吧,生活经验网将不断更新,喜欢我们记得收藏起来,顺便分享下。

99%的人还看了

猜你感兴趣

版权申明

本文"爱心代码Java的调试方法":http://eshow365.cn/3-61958-0.html 内容来自互联网,请自行判断内容的正确性。如有侵权请联系我们,立即删除!